Overview

Servo capping machines represent the pinnacle of automated capping technology, replacing traditional mechanical systems with precise servo motor control. These machines are essential in modern production lines where consistent cap application is critical for product integrity. They handle various cap types including screw caps, snap caps, and press-on caps across different industries. The technology enables micro-adjustments in real-time, compensating for variations in container height, cap size, or thread alignment. This results in near-zero defect rates compared to conventional cappers. Leading manufacturers often integrate these machines with vision systems for 100% inspection capability.

Structure and Working Principle

A standard servo capping machine comprises several key components: the servo motor drive system, cap feeding mechanism, torque control unit, and container handling system. The servo motor provides precise rotational control while sensors monitor position and torque throughout the capping process. The working principle involves coordinated movement between the cap applicator and container. As containers move through the system on a conveyor, the servo-driven capping head descends, engages the cap, and applies programmed rotational force. Advanced models feature multi-axis control for complex capping patterns or non-round containers.

Key Features

Modern servo capping machines offer numerous advantages over conventional models. The most significant is programmable torque control, allowing precise adjustment for different cap materials and sizes without mechanical changeovers. This flexibility reduces downtime when switching between products. Other notable features include touchscreen HMIs for easy operation, data logging for quality control, and Ethernet connectivity for integration with factory automation systems. Many models now incorporate energy-saving technologies that reduce power consumption during idle periods.

Application Areas

Pharmaceutical production represents the most demanding application, where servo cappers ensure tamper-evident seals and precise torque for child-resistant closures. In beverage bottling, they prevent both leakage from under-tightening and container deformation from over-tightening. The cosmetics industry benefits from gentle handling of delicate packages, while chemical manufacturers value the machines' ability to create vapor-proof seals. Food processors appreciate the hygienic design options that meet FDA and USDA requirements for easy cleaning.

Maintenance and Precautions

Regular maintenance is crucial for optimal servo capping machine performance. Monthly inspections should include checking servo motor brushes, lubricating moving parts with food-grade grease where applicable, and verifying sensor calibration. Torque settings should be validated weekly using a torque tester. Operators must avoid exceeding the machine's rated capacity for container size or production speed. Environmental factors like humidity and temperature should be controlled within manufacturer specifications to prevent electrical component degradation. Always follow lockout/tagout procedures during maintenance.

B2B Procurement Guide

When sourcing servo capping machines, first conduct a thorough analysis of your production requirements. Key specifications to consider include: maximum containers per minute, cap diameter range, container height variations, and required torque range. Request demonstrations with your actual containers and caps whenever possible. Evaluate suppliers based on their industry experience, service network, and availability of spare parts. Consider total cost of ownership including energy consumption, maintenance requirements, and potential upgrades. Leading manufacturers often provide modular designs that can be expanded as production needs grow.
